My pomeranian has lost his hair exept his head area. Can you tell what should I do?

You haven't stated how old your pup is and how long ago this started. If this is a pup of 4 or 5 months old, this is 'normal'. Enjoy and be patient for a bit longer.

My pomeranian has lost his hair exept his head area. Can you tell what should I do?

It probably is a hormonal problem. Pomeranians are known for hormonal or endocrine hair loss conditions. Some of these diseases include Adult-Onset Growth Hormone Responsive Alopecia and Adrenal hyperplasia-like Syndrome. Adult onset Growth Hormone Responsive Alopecial tends to occur in adult animals and these animals is believed to be caused by a growth hormone deficiency. The Adrenal hyperlasia like Syndrome happens because the adrenal glans produces excess adrenal sex hormones resulting in hair loss. Both of these conditions are potentially treatable but treatment can be expensive and may be risky. Other causes may include Cushing's disease, and certain hormone secreting tumors of the testicles. You may consider seeing a board certified veterinary dermatologist and they may be able to help you with treatment and diagnostic options if you which to treat his hairloss.
